This cute cake comes from Kotagede, Yogyakarta. Very typical with its tiny, fit for a meal. Many do not know that this kipo also be presented as a gift because it is still sold in a few places. Origin of the name of this cake is the term "iki opo" which means "what is this" later shortened to kipo.

[caption id="attachment_311345" align="aligncenter" width="150" caption="KIPO"][/caption]

This little snack made ​​of glutinous rice flour dough and filled with grated coconut mixed with sugar. To cook them is with grilled over a wood stove. Typical odor will soon be tempting when kipo baked. You are forced to wait for him to swallow soon ripe. Kipo own taste sweet-savory, in the image of Yogyakarta cuisine. To attract the taste kipo given the green color is a natural dye from the juice of the suji  leaves .
